Abstract Tyloxapol (Triton WR 1339) is a non-ionic detergent that inhibits lipoprotein lipase and thereby raises levels of serum lipids. The present study investigated the protective effects of vitamin E, L- carnitine and their combination against the hyperlipidemic effect of triton WR 1339 in heart and liver tissues of male rats. A total of 104 male albino rats were divided randomly into eight groups (13 rats, 3 rats were excluded from each group for the histopathological examinations). The control group was received saline, the triton group was injected by triton WR 1339 via the tail (50 mg/lOOg BW), the L-camitine group was injected intraperitoneally with L-camitine only(600 mg/kg BW), the triton-L-carnitine group was injected with triton plus L-carnitine, the vitamin E group was treated orally with vitamin E only (0.54 g/Kg BW), the triton-vitamin E group was injected with triton plus vitamin E, the combination group was treated with L-carnitine plus vitamin E and the triton-combination group was injected by triton plus the combination. |
